获取没有有效字段的对象可以通过以下几种方式:
- 创建一个空对象:可以使用编程语言提供的对象创建方法,如JavaScript中的
Object.create(null)
,Python中的object()
等。这样创建的对象没有任何属性和方法,是一个空的纯粹对象。 - 从已有对象中删除所有属性:可以使用编程语言提供的删除属性的方法,如JavaScript中的
delete
操作符,Python中的del
语句等。通过删除所有属性,可以使对象变为空对象。 - 使用特殊值表示无效字段:可以在对象中设置一个特殊的值来表示无效字段,例如在一个用户对象中,可以将没有有效值的字段设置为
null
或者undefined
。在使用这个对象时,可以通过判断字段的值是否为特殊值来确定字段是否有效。
无效字段的对象在实际开发中可能用于以下场景:
- 数据传输中的占位对象:当需要传输一些数据,但是某些字段暂时没有有效值时,可以使用无效字段的对象作为占位对象,保持数据结构的完整性。
- 数据库查询结果中的空对象:当数据库查询结果为空时,可以返回一个无效字段的对象作为默认值,避免在后续处理中出现空指针异常。
- API接口返回的默认对象:当API接口需要返回一个对象,但是某些字段暂时没有有效值时,可以返回一个无效字段的对象作为默认值,方便接口调用方处理。
腾讯云相关产品中,与无效字段的对象获取相关的产品和服务包括:
- 腾讯云对象存储(COS):提供了对象存储服务,可以存储和管理对象数据。可以使用COS来存储无效字段的对象,保持数据的完整性和一致性。详细信息请参考:腾讯云对象存储(COS)
- 腾讯云云函数(SCF):提供了无服务器函数计算服务,可以通过编写函数来处理和响应事件。可以使用云函数来处理获取无效字段的对象的逻辑,进行相应的处理和返回。详细信息请参考:腾讯云云函数(SCF)
- 腾讯云API网关(API Gateway):提供了API管理和发布服务,可以快速构建和部署API接口。可以使用API网关来定义和管理获取无效字段的对象的API接口,方便调用方进行访问和使用。详细信息请参考:腾讯云API网关(API Gateway)